Question

If a rectangle has an area of 15 meters and a width is 3 meters, what is the length?

Tap to reveal answer

Answer

To find the area of a rectangle, multiply the length times the width.

We know the width and area but not the length:

Divide 15 by 3 to find the length, 5 meters.
